Background Info
Weather
San Felice A Cancello enjoys a Mediterranean climate with hot summers and mild winters. Average temperatures range from 8°C (46°F) in winter to 32°C (90°F) in summer. The region experiences low rainfall, with July being the driest month. Humidity levels are moderate, and air quality is generally good.
Language
The local language spoken in San Felice A Cancello is Italian. English may be understood in tourist areas, but it is recommended to learn basic Italian phrases for smoother communication.
